to go on to Newport in three parties the pikes first
Guns next and the others with what weapons they
could muster - I made my escape and went home
to Bed.
I know George Shell of Pontypool Cabinet maker
he worked for Mr. Platner a Cabinet maker at
Pontypool - He was a secretary to a Chartist Lodge
I have seen him at the Lodge - I have seen him
enter the names of persons in a Book - I have
also seen him making out an account of his
work - I know his handwriting - I have seen
a Letter addressed to Mr. Shell Bristol - I believe
that to be in the handwriting of George Shell - I
will not swear it is though I have no doubt in my
own mind - I have heard that George Shell went
with the mob to Newport and was killed at the
Westgate and that his body was one of the nine
dead bodies at the Westgate -
